Pros for this property: Amazing and breathtaking views, spacious, very well stocked (toilet paper, kitchen supplies, etc.), very clean, security guards and gated, very manicured lawns, dog-friendly resort, very quick response time by SPI Rentals (before, during, and after), and convenient location to everything needed.
Cons for this property: The furniture is shabby and tired, there is a weird noise (maybe airconditioning unit outside) that is super loud about twice a day in the second bedroom (near the bathroom), there was a mildew smell when we arrived (not sure if it was a leak somewhere or if the cleaning crew used a mildewed mop on floors (we never could locate the smell's origin).
All in all, it was a great stay. After talking to some other renters on the beach, it seems that many of the units, along the beach, are tired and worn.
